Biography

Theresa Meki is a Pacific Research Fellow at the Australian National University, specifically within the Department of Pacific Affairs, Coral Bell School of Asia Pacific Affairs. Her PhD thesis, titled ‘Givim lo Aza’ (Give mother): Oro Women and the 2017 Papua New Guinea National Elections, explores the political participation of women in Papua New Guinea. With over seven years of experience, Theresa has been involved in various DFAT-funded projects aimed at supporting women's leadership in the Pacific, including the Women Leadership Support Program and a political context analysis for the Papua New Guinea National Elections in 2017 and 2022, where she served as a team leader in Oro Province. Before joining the Department of Pacific Affairs in 2015, she worked as a field producer and research assistant for the documentary film series Pawa Meri. Theresa has also taken an interest in biography writing and is currently co-convening the Papua New Guinea Dictionary Biography Project.
